GSM Modem Problem on a handheld

Expand Post »
Hi everybody.

I have a handheld device that used to have Windows Mobile 5.0 as its OS and also it has GSM Module for using SIM card and making calls or transfering data too. Because of some reasons I had to change the OS to Windows CE 5.0. But after that I am not able to make phone calls or answer to the incoming calls anymore!!! When I insert a SIM card in it and dial its number, the device's LED starts blinking, so it seems that the GSM modem is kind of working and recognizes that there is an incoming call, but there is neither a sound to tell you that the phone is ringing nor a way to answer the call!
Would anybody kindly help me about that and give me some guidelines how to make it function correctly?! Is there any special configuration or maybe kind of driver needed for the GSM Modem to get it to work??
